The only thing that's photoshopped in this shot is the overlaid textures, and a lot of careful dodging to remove the texture that covered me on the left. I'm standing in the corner of my bedroom here, which is why there's a line down the middle of the shot - it's where the two walls join. I did Photoshop the line out but it looked fake without it. And I thought it accentuted the idea of the divide between me and my shadow.

 

Strobist info: SB600 at 1/32 power to camera left fired directly at subject to create the very defined shadow. The warm tone was created in Lightroom, I didn't use a gel for this shot (it didn't occur to me at the time and I stumbled on the Lightroom preset I used).
